house, NRHP - National Register of Historic Places, 1860s construction
This building was built in the mid-1860s by R.B. Hard using brick from Antioch's first brickyard. Hard was a Contra Costa County supervisor, sheriff, and later mayor. It is one of the oldest building in Contra Costa County.
National Register of Historic Places # 93001020.
